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3022561 8688 54663 160050
99217764 257282 23999
99217764 257282 23999
698863 2752849 13095
All about undefined
Interested in learning more?
99217764 257282 23999
698863 2752849 13095
See more
2710651 876132040
92 34266205 08853469 16877169425 91808356867
See more
50252 359 6994350
45495 72670 791 89
See more